Born Inetimi Alfred Odom popularly known as Timaya hails from Egberi, Bayelsa state. He is an afrobeats sensation, singer, songwriter and the founder of DEM MAMA RECORDS. Born on the 15th of August 1977 in Port Harcourt, Rivers state, the 44 years old has for long gained stand in the Nigerian music industry with valuable achievements to show for it. His breakthrough single dem mama came in 2005 after he completely served as a back up singer to a Nigerian gospel artist at the time, Eedris Abdulkareem. Benin City, the capital of Edo State in southern Nigeria, is a treasure trove of traditional art forms. As the center of the ancient Benin Kingdom which was renowned for its advanced political system, the city has a rich cultural heritage that is reflected in its various art forms.  Between the 13th and 19th centuries, the city flourished and became famous for its bronze sculptures and plaques, which depict the rich cultural and historical heritage of the Benin people. Shade Thomas-Fahm is a Nigerian fashion designer who has been acknowledged as one of Africa’s most significant designers and a trailblazer in Nigerian fashion. Her full name is Victoria Omọ́rọ́níkẹ Àdùkẹ́ Fọlashadé Thomas, Professionally known as “Shadé Thomas”. The legendary designer is reputed for owning the first boutique in Nigeria and for being the first professionally-trained fashion designer in the country. Thomas-Fahm was born, on September 22, 1933, to the family of Bankole Ayorinde Thomas and Elizabeth Olaniwun Thomas. At age 12, her love for fashion began when she started learning how to sew from a local dressmaker in Lagos…
